Abstract

Purpose

With the increasing importance of e-commerce to the economy and people's lives, user-generated content, such as electronic word-of-mouth (eWOM) represented by online reviews, has exploded. On one hand, it is of great significance for review consumers (readers) to identify high-quality ones from a large number of existing reviews to assist their purchase decision. On the other hand, how to use appropriate strategies to make their published reviews more concerned by others is also important to review generators (reviewers). The purpose of this study is to understand the comprehensive relationship among review characteristics, review helpfulness and receiver attention.

Design/methodology/approach

This study uses the online movie reviews obtained from the most popular review platform in China to conduct multiple empirical analyses.

Findings

The results show that the review helpfulness plays a mediating role between the emotional characteristics of online reviews and the receiver attention, and such a mediating role is more significant among reviewers with rich review expertise. The reviewer's expertise also moderates the impact of review emotions on review helpfulness.

Originality/value

This work studies eWOM receiver involvement, which can ultimately impact product sales, but seldom be investigated in eWOM domain. Therefore, this research can enrich studies on eWOM and provide valuable practical implications as well.

Abstract

Purpose

Building on a small body of work, the authors' study aims to investigate some important antecedents of online review characteristics in the Chinese restaurant industry.

Design/methodology/approach

Using a data set of restaurant reviews collected from a most popular review platform in China, the authors conduct a series of analyses to examine the influence of travel experience and travel distance on travelers' review characteristics in terms of review rating and media richness. The moderating effect of restaurant price on the influence is also investigated.

Findings

Travelers with a longer travel distance and more travel experience tend to provide higher and lower online ratings, respectively, which can be explained by the construal level theory (CLT) and the expectation-confirmation theory (ECT), respectively. Furthermore, these strong feelings can then induce travelers to post enriched reviews with more pictures, more words and more affective words to release consumption tension. Besides, restaurant price can moderate these relationships.

Originality/value

Distinguished from most studies which mainly focus on the consequences of online review characteristics or antecedents of review helpfulness, the authors pay attention to the effects of travelers' individual differences in terms of travel distance and travel experience on travelers' online reviewing behavior. In addition to review rating, the authors also focus on media richness in terms of visual and textual information. The authors' research findings can benefit restaurant consumers and managers for their online word-of-mouth utilization and management.

Abstract

Purpose

Recently, fractional differential equations have been used to model various physical and engineering problems. One may need a reliable and efficient numerical technique for the solution of these types of differential equations, as sometimes it is not easy to get the analytical solution. However, in general, in the existing investigations, involved parameters and variables are defined exactly, whereas in actual practice it may contain uncertainty because of error in observations, maintenance induced error, etc. Therefore, the purpose of this paper is to find the dynamic response of fractionally damped beam approximately under fuzzy and interval uncertainty.

Design/methodology/approach

Here, a semi analytical approach, variational iteration method (VIM), has been considered for the solution. A newly developed form of fuzzy numbers known as double parametric form has been applied to model the uncertainty involved in the system parameters and variables.

Findings

VIM has been successfully implemented along with double parametric form of fuzzy number to find the uncertain dynamic responses of the fractionally damped beam. The advantage of this approach is that the solution can be written in power series or compact form. Also, this method converges rapidly to have the accurate solution. The uncertain responses subject to impulse and step loads have also been computed and the behaviours of the responses are analysed. Applying the double parametric form, it reduces the computational cost without separating the fuzzy equation into coupled differential equations as done in traditional approaches.

Originality/value

Uncertain dynamic responses of fuzzy fractionally damped beam using the newly developed double parametric form of fuzzy numbers subject to unit step and impulse loads have been obtained. Gaussian fuzzy numbers are used to model the uncertainties. In the methodology using the alpha cut form, corresponding beam equation is first converted to an interval-based fuzzy equation. Next, it has been transformed to crisp form by applying double parametric form of fuzzy numbers. Finally, VIM has been applied to solve the same for the general fuzzy responses. Various numerical examples have been taken in to consideration.

Abstract

Purpose

Aero-engine components endure combined high and low cycle fatigue (CCF) loading during service, which has attracted more research attention in recent years. This study aims to construct a new framework for the prediction of probabilistic fatigue life and reliability evaluation of an aero-engine turbine shaft under CCF loading if considering the material uncertainty.

Design/methodology/approach

To study the CCF failure of the aero-engine turbine shaft, a CCF test is carried out. An improved damage accumulation model is first introduced to predict the CCF life and present high prediction accuracy in the CCF loading situation based on the test. Then, the probabilistic fatigue life of the turbine shaft is predicted based on the finite element analysis and Monte Carlo analysis, where the material uncertainty is taken into account. At last, the reliability evaluation of the turbine shaft is conducted by stress-strength interference models based on an improved damage accumulation model.

Findings

The results indicate that predictions agree well with the tested data. The improved damage accumulation model can accurately predict the CCF life because of interaction damage between low cycle fatigue loading and high cycle fatigue loading. As a result, a framework is available for accurate probabilistic fatigue life prediction and reliability evaluation.

Practical implications

The proposed framework and the presented testing in this study show high efficiency on probabilistic CCF fatigue life prediction and can provide technical support for fatigue optimization of the turbine shaft.

Originality/value

The novelty of this work is that CCF loading and material uncertainty are considered in probabilistic fatigue life prediction.

Abstract

Purpose

The ongoing impact of COVID-19 and the subsequent perception of threat have shifted consumer perceptions and evaluations of service experiences. This paper aims to investigate how customers’ service evaluation is shared as customer reviews following the pandemic and the heightened perception of threat. In doing so, this research particularly investigates the shifts in the textual contents of online reviews.

Design/methodology/approach

This study used the textual contents in the online reviews posted on Hotels.com for 1,497 hotels in New York City for empirical analysis. In total, 109,190 observations were used for the analysis.

Findings

By analyzing actual online review data from an online review platform for hotel services, this study finds that the text reviews generated after the pandemic outbreak tend to contain words with stronger negative emotions. In terms of the pronoun choice, this study further finds that the use of “I” increases while the use of “we” decreases.

Originality/value

This research adds to the existing literature on service evaluation and online customer reviews by showing that there are shifts in the expressions used to communicate service evaluation through online text reviews, including the degree of emotionality and pronoun usage. Because potential customers are likely to rely on online reviews for their own decisions, the findings suggest that it is important for practitioners to be aware of such shifts and respond accordingly.

Abstract

Purpose

The purpose of this paper is to design and fabricate a three-dimensional (3D) bionic airflow sensing array made of two multi-electrode piezoelectric metal-core fibers (MPMFs), inspired by the structure of a cricket’s highly sensitive airflow receptor (consisting of two cerci).

Design/methodology/approach

A metal core was positioned at the center of an MPMF and surrounded by a hollow piezoceramic cylinder. Four thin metal films were spray-coated symmetrically on the surface of the fiber that could be used as two pairs of sensor electrodes.

Findings

In 3D space, four output signals of the two MPMFs arrays can form three “8”-shaped spheres. Similarly, the sensing signals for the same airflow are located on a spherical surface.

Originality/value

Two MPMF arrays are sufficient to detect the speed and direction of airflow in all three dimensions.

Abstract

Purpose

The purpose of this paper is to explore snacking behavior and perspectives on healthy and unhealthy food choices among adolescents in Mainland China.

Design/methodology/approach

Four focus-group interviews were conducted. Altogether 24 participants were recruited in Changsha, a second-tier city in China, through a convenience sampling process. They were asked to report their snacking behaviors, identify whether certain snacks are healthy or unhealthy and elaborate on factors affecting food choices.

Findings

Snacking was prevalent among the participants. The most frequently consumed snacks included fruit, milk and instant noodles. Participants’ evaluations for the healthiness of foods were based on the actual nutritional values of those foods, the effects on growth and body weight and word-of-mouth. Choice of snack was driven mainly by taste, image, convenience and health consciousness.

Research limitations/implications

The finding was based on a non-probability sample. The paper also did not explore the contexts where snacks were consumed.

Practical implications

Parents can make healthy snacks more accessible at home and at schools. Educators can teach adolescents how to read food labels. Schools can increase the availability of healthy snacks on campus. Social marketers can promote healthy snacks by associating them with fun and high taste.

Originality/value

This is the first paper on snacking behaviors among adolescents conducted in a second-tier city in China using focus-group methodology.

Abstract

Purpose

While significant efforts have been made to study auction and logistics theories in the context of perishable supply chain trading (PSCT) over the last few years, the consensus has not yet been reached on how best to examine the impact of physical-internet-enabled auction logistics (AL) decisions and processes on dynamic perishable products transactions. The purpose of this paper is to address this gap by investigating the existing situations and identifying future opportunities for both academic and industrial communities.

Design/methodology/approach

The relevant literature was sort out along with three dimensions, namely auction mechanism, level of decision and coordination. The methods of field investigation and focus group discussion were also used to explore the factors influencing AL performance.

Findings

A number of key findings presented. First, there is an emerging paradigm shift from offline auction to online auction. Robust and resilient AL are needed to fulfill the massive number of orders from different channels while considering dynamic decisions. Second, three-level decisions in AL have been explicitly classified and defined. Various mathematical techniques used in literature vis-à-vis the contexts of AL were mapped. Third, a coordination mechanism that dynamically balances trade-off between logistics efficiency and transaction price was discussed. Lastly, several opportunities for future research were distinguished with coherent connection of research domains and open questions.

Originality/value

This paper not only summaries key themes of current research dimensions, but also indicates existing deficiencies and potential research directions. The findings can be used as the basis for future research in PSCT and related topics.

Abstract

Purpose

Based on both quantitative and qualitative analyses, this study revisits public relations (PR) and marketing practitioners' perceptions of PR function and its relationship with marketing function in the digital context.

Design/methodology/approach

An online survey targeting 234 PR and marketing practitioners was first conducted, followed by a total of 27 in-depth interviews with PR and marketing practitioners.

Findings

Results from the two phases of analysis show that both PR and marketing practitioners perceive market functions as sales-oriented, whereas media relations is interpreted as more of a PR function. Content marketing and influencer marketing via digital communication channels help to enhance the convergence of PR and marketing functions. PR and marketing practitioners believe that PR and marketing functions are integrative, and they are willing to work flexibly for both functions within workplaces.

Originality/value

This study presents a continuum of PR and marketing functions in the digital era that illustrates the role of digital communication in the convergence of PR and marketing functions. The results help to advance the theoretical discussion on both the functional (excellent PR practices and relationship management) and critical (the social role of PR in the participatory culture) approaches of PR in the digital context. Managerial implications are also discussed in addition to the theoretical contributions.
